I received a copy of the 2005 Streamlight price guide and there are some new products planned for next year. They probably will not be out until the first part of the year but here is a teaser.
1) Scorpion in an LED version.
2) Stylus pen light in UV.
3) Twin-Task 3c with UV leds.
4) Twin-Task 2 cell lithium and 3watt LS.
5) Stylus pen lights blue or red bodies w/ white, blue, or green leds.
6) Stylus pen lights green led w/ camo body.
7) ProPolymer 4AA with blue or UV leds.
That is all that they have listed for the meantime, but I will keep adding as they announce. /ubbthreads/images/graemlins/cool.gif

IIRC, $114 MSRP. Actual street price is expected to be closer to $95. Its digitally regulated, and has two brightness settings. 80 lumens max output for 2 hours, and 20 lumens maximum output for 8 hours.
